Le Sévert
Le Sévert is a hamlet in Apremont, Arrondissement of Chambéry,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. Le Sévert is situated nearby to the hamlet La Grande Montagne, as well as near the locality Au Chanet.Places of Interest

Pointe de la Gorgeat
Scenic viewpoint
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Pointe de la Gorgeat is a Chartreuse Mountain culminating at 1,486 m above sea level in the French department of Savoie. Pointe de la Gorgeat is situated 3½ km southwest of Le Sévert.
Mont Joigny
Peak
Photo: Patrice78500,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Mont Joigny is a mountain in the Chartreuse Mountains in Savoie, France. It lies west of the Col du Granier and north of Entremont-le-Vieux. Mont Joigny is situated 3½ km southwest of Le Sévert.
